I think this book was better than some of the more recent books in the series, but not necessarily as good as the first books.
The main characters of the series each seem to be dealing with a painful event that happened at the end of the last book and have had to learn to trust and love each other once again. I also think that having all of the characters living/spending a significant amount of time in NYC and having Scarpetta become a mainstay on CNN seemed strange. That and the seeming return o ...more

Scarpetta is targeted by a cyber stalker in this book. Meanwhile someone picked up for murder insists that he will only talk to Scarpetta. Are the two instances connected? Action, intrigue and a small bit of romance are in this novel.
